10 Platform Hosting MySQL Terkelola Terbaik

Please wait 0 seconds...
Scroll Down and click on GET LINK for destination
Congrats! Link is Generated

 MySQL adalah mesin database sumber terbuka yang paling banyak digunakan di Linux dan platform berbasis cloud.

Hampir setiap penyedia layanan hosting web menawarkan instance MySQL dasar yang disertakan dalam paket hosting webnya tanpa biaya tambahan.

Kombinasi hosting web+basis data adalah pilihan yang lebih disukai untuk situs web baru atau dengan lalu lintas rendah karena kombinasi tersebut membebaskan administrator sistem dari semua kerepotan dalam mengelola beragam layanan.

Tetapi ketika manajemen data menjadi penting dalam aplikasi atau situs web volume tinggi, masuk akal untuk memisahkan kedua layanan dan menyimpan hosting khusus hanya untuk database. DBaaS (database sebagai layanan) juga merupakan pilihan yang lebih disukai jika Anda menyiapkan lapisan data aplikasi sebelum mengetahui bagaimana Anda akan mengakses data tersebut.

Keuntungan lain dari penghostingan instalasi MySQL Anda secara terpisah adalah Anda dapat mengelola pencadangan, replikasi, pemantauan, dan fitur penting lainnya secara terpisah dari layanan yang dihosting lainnya. Selain itu, platform MySQL terkelola memungkinkan Anda mengaksesnya dengan alat eksternal pilihan Anda, selain alat dasar yang ditawarkan penyedia secara default.

Mengapa MySQL?

Ada database lain di cloud yang dapat Anda gunakan, seperti PostgreSQL, MariaDB, Oracle Database, dan Microsoft SQL Server. Di antara mereka, MySQL menonjol karena kecepatan, stabilitas, dan kemudahan penggunaannya, selain kenyamanan luar biasa karena gratis dan open source.

Manfaat penting lainnya dari MySQL adalah ia dirancang untuk web dari bawah ke atas, tidak seperti database lain yang lahir untuk LAN dan lingkungan klien-server, dan kemudian diadaptasi untuk internet. Komunitas pengembang besar di balik MySQL adalah jaminan bahwa ia akan dengan cepat memasukkan fitur baru apa pun yang diminta pengguna. Dan karena para pengembang tersebut juga merupakan pengguna MySQL, mereka memastikan bahwa penerapan fitur-fitur baru tersebut dioptimalkan untuk kinerja dan throughput.

Itu menjelaskan bagaimana MySQL menjadi pemimpin dalam fitur perusahaan seperti replikasi, pengelompokan, dan database dalam memori, antara lain.

Apa yang harus dicari dalam platform hosting MySQL terkelola?

Harga layanan hosting MySQL berkisar dari tidak ada hingga ratusan dolar per bulan, tergantung pada layanan dan volume yang Anda butuhkan (ada juga tarif per jam). Namun ada banyak aspek lain selain harga yang perlu Anda perhitungkan saat memilih penyedia layanan MySQL.

Alat manajemen yang Anda dapatkan dengan database Anda adalah faktor keputusan penting lainnya. Penyedia hosting DB biasanya menawarkan front-end manajemen yang biasanya ramah dan mudah digunakan. Tetapi sama pentingnya bahwa Anda dapat terhubung ke database melalui panggilan API atau alat jarak jauh yang memberi Anda kebebasan untuk mengakses dan mengelola data sesuai keinginan Anda.

Keamanan selalu menjadi masalah penting untuk dipertimbangkan saat memilih hosting basis data. Basis data Anda perlu dilindungi dengan berbagai cara, termasuk akses dan enkripsi data. Karena data Anda akan berada di cloud, data tersebut perlu dienkripsi tidak hanya saat diam, tetapi juga saat berpindah antara database dan aplikasi Anda.

Terakhir, Anda sebaiknya memilih layanan yang menangani sebanyak mungkin tugas dalam hal manajemen rutin, seperti pencadangan, pemantauan, pengoptimalan kinerja, dan pembaruan perangkat lunak.

Mari kita lihat opsi terbaik yang tersedia dalam hal platform hosting MySQL terkelola.

1. Linode

Linode adalah perusahaan infrastruktur cloud tier-one yang menawarkan layanan database terbaik untuk MySQL, MongoDB, dan PostgreSQL.

Anda yakin akan penerapan yang sangat cepat dengan cloud manager, API, atau CLI-nya. Selain itu, Anda dapat memberikan akses selektif dengan menambahkan alamat IP tertentu dan memiliki cadangan harian dan pemulihan sederhana untuk kasus terburuk.

Layanan bundel gratis seperti perlindungan DDoS, firewall, manajemen DNS, dukungan IPv6, dll., membuat Linode semakin menarik untuk setiap proyek web berisiko tinggi.

Selain itu, semua paket didasarkan pada struktur harga bulanan yang fleksibel tanpa komitmen jangka panjang.

Terakhir, SLA waktu aktif 99,99%, pusat data global, dukungan email & telepon 24/7/365, dan jaminan uang kembali tujuh hari menjadikannya platform hosting MySQL luar biasa yang tidak boleh Anda lewatkan.

2. Digital Ocean

Mulai dari $15 per bulan, database terkelola Digital Ocean memberi Anda skalabilitas tinggi, pencadangan harian, dan failover otomatis. Dengan beberapa klik, Anda dapat meluncurkan klaster MySQL dan kemudian menggunakan akses API atau UI Digital Ocean yang disederhanakan untuk bekerja dengannya. Anda tidak perlu khawatir tentang tugas manajemen rutin, karena semuanya akan diurus.

Aspek yang menarik dari layanan terkelola adalah pencadangan harian memberikan kemampuan untuk memulihkan data ke titik mana pun dalam tujuh hari sebelumnya.

Digital Ocean mengisolasi database Anda di jaringan pribadi akun Anda, memungkinkan Anda mengelola komunikasi dalam infrastruktur Anda. Anda masih dapat mengakses data Anda melalui internet publik, dengan memasukkan sumber masuk yang diperlukan ke daftar putih. Anda tidak perlu khawatir tentang akses tidak sah karena data Anda akan dienkripsi, baik saat transit maupun saat istirahat.

3. Kinsta

Kinsta menyediakan layanan cloud hosting dengan infrastruktur yang dibangun di jaringan Tingkat Premium Google Cloud dan dicadangkan oleh teknologi kontainer terisolasi yang memungkinkan isolasi lengkap sumber daya proyek. Penyedia hosting menawarkan infrastruktur server yang sangat aman, dapat diskalakan, dioptimalkan untuk kinerja, dan ramah pengembang dengan layanan basis data untuk basis data teratas seperti MySQL, Redis, MariaDB, dan PostgreSQL. 

Pengguna dapat menyiapkan hosting basis data hanya dengan beberapa klik dengan memilih jenis dan versi basis data, memilih pusat data dari 25+ lokasi yang tersedia, mengonfigurasi sumber daya, dan kemudian menyebarkan proyek mereka. Koneksi internal tersedia dengan layanan Hosting Aplikasi Kinsta , tetapi koneksi eksternal juga dimungkinkan.

Infrastruktur Kinsta didukung oleh integrasi Cloudflare tingkat perusahaan dan dukungan 24/7.  

Saat membangun dan menghosting proyek di platform Kinsta, pengguna hanya ditagih sesuai dengan sumber daya yang mereka gunakan. 

4. Google Cloud SQL

Layanan Google tidak hanya menawarkan database MySQL, tetapi mereka juga memberi Anda pilihan PostgreSQL dan SQL Server dan memastikan Anda akan dapat terhubung ke data Anda dari aplikasi apa pun dan dari belahan dunia mana pun, tanpa khawatir tentang pencadangan, replikasi, atau kegagalan . Google menjanjikan Anda akan mendapatkan data tepercaya, ketersediaan tinggi, dan fleksibilitas, secara praktis tanpa menggerakkan jari.

Akses data dijamin dan diamankan untuk berbagai platform cloud, seperti App Engine, Compute Engine, Kubernetes, dan BigQuery. Data dienkripsi saat transit dan saat istirahat, dan Anda mendapatkan privasi melalui virtual private cloud dan akses jaringan yang dibatasi oleh firewall. Jika ragu, Anda dapat memeriksa standar keamanan yang dicakup oleh Google Cloud SQL: HIPAA, SSAE 16, ISO 27001, dan PCI DSS v3.0.

Dengan Google Cloud SQL, Anda tidak perlu merencanakan kapasitas penyimpanan sebelumnya. Anda dapat memulai secara gratis dengan database pengujian sederhana dengan kumpulan data yang dikurangi, lalu beralih ke lingkungan produksi, menggunakan database ketersediaan tinggi, dalam waktu singkat.

Jangan khawatir tentang pertumbuhan volume karena penyimpanan akan diskalakan secara otomatis.

5. Kamatera

MySQL adalah salah satu dari banyak aplikasi dan layanan terkelola yang ditawarkan oleh Kamatera Cloud. Paket harga MySQL mulai dari $4 per bulan untuk layanan yang mencakup 1 CPU virtual dengan memori RAM 1 GB, penyimpanan SSD 20 GB, dan lalu lintas internet 5 TB. Uji coba gratis 30 hari memungkinkan Anda merasakan layanan ini, dan meninggalkannya jika Anda tidak puas.

Pusat data Kamatera berlokasi di Amerika, Eropa, Asia, dan Timur Tengah, menawarkan solusi bisnis global nyata jika Anda membutuhkan akses cepat dari belahan dunia mana pun.

Kamatera menawarkan Anda pilihan MySQL 8.0 atau 5.7, keduanya berjalan di Ubuntu Server 18.04. Waktu aktif terjamin 99,95% tanpa satu titik kegagalan memberi Anda operasi berkelanjutan. Anda dapat membuat server hanya dalam 60 detik, lalu memperbesar dan memperkecil tanpa batas.

Layanan dukungan premium, manusiawi, 24/7 akan tersedia untuk memenuhi semua kebutuhan Anda.

6. ScaleGrid

ScaleGrid menyediakan satu-satunya DBaaS yang memungkinkan Anda memiliki kontrol admin superuser penuh atas penerapan MySQL Anda. Menggunakan satu konsol manajemen yang mudah digunakan, Anda dapat menerapkan, menyediakan, memantau, dan menskalakan klaster MySQL Anda di cloud. Paket harga “Bawa cloud Anda sendiri” mulai dari $8 per bulan dan memungkinkan Anda memilih antara AWS, AWS High Performance, dan Azure.

Selain MySQL, Anda dapat memilih MongoDB, Redis, atau PostgreSQL.

Paket dasar menawarkan serangkaian fitur yang menarik, seperti dukungan instans cadangan, RAM yang dapat disesuaikan, disk & instans, pencadangan otomatis, dukungan 24/7, server khusus, pemantauan dan lansiran khusus, analisis kueri lambat, antara lain. Jika Anda menikmati menyesuaikan layanan Anda dan melihat apa yang terjadi di bawah tenda, ScaleGrid menawarkan akses root SSH penuh ke mesin yang mendasarinya, memungkinkan Anda menjelajah dengan bebas dan bahkan menginstal agen perangkat lunak khusus.

Anda tidak terkunci dengan ScaleGrid, karena Anda bebas memigrasikan data Anda kapan saja, menggunakan alat manajemen basis data yang dapat diakses sepenuhnya.

7. Cloudways

Cloudways merancang layanan hosting database ThunderStack MySQL dengan mempertimbangkan kinerja tinggi, dan berorientasi pada pengembang dengan menawarkan berbagai alat pra-instal seperti Git dan Composer. Cloudways menawarkan administrator MySQL bawaan yang menyederhanakan pekerjaan DBA harian dan fitur penyebaran Git otomatis yang memungkinkan koordinasi pekerjaan dalam tim terdistribusi: kode diperbarui di server langsung segera setelah dimasukkan ke repositori jarak jauh.

Juga dipikirkan untuk pengembang adalah fitur koneksi jarak jauh Cloudways, yang memungkinkan koneksi jarak jauh dan aman ke database yang dihosting di server terkelola mereka. Anda dapat mulai menggunakan layanan hosting MySQL Cloudways secara gratis –mereka bahkan menawarkan untuk memigrasi situs web pertama Anda ke Cloudways secara gratis– dan kemudian memilih biaya bulanan atau paket harga bayar sesuai pemakaian.

Harga yang berbeda berlaku untuk infrastruktur cloud yang berbeda. Misalnya, jika Anda menggunakan DigitalOcean sebagai platform dasar, harga bulanan (termasuk pencadangan otomatis, dukungan 24/7, dan banyak barang lainnya) adalah $10 untuk paket dasar. Tetapi jika Anda menggunakan Google Cloud, harga awal naik menjadi $33,30.

8. Amazon Aurora

Aurora adalah database relasional yang dibuat untuk cloud, kompatibel dengan MySQL dan PostgreSQL. Menurut Amazon , Aurora menggabungkan kinerja dan ketersediaan database tradisional dengan kemudahan database sumber terbuka.

Amazon mengklaim bahwa Aurora lima kali lebih cepat dari database MySQL standar, dan tiga kali lebih cepat dari database PostgreSQL standar. Layanan ini sepenuhnya dikelola oleh Amazon Relational Database Service (RDS), yang mengotomatiskan tugas administratif yang berat seperti penyediaan perangkat keras, konfigurasi database, aplikasi tambalan, dan pencadangan.

Sistem pemulihan Aurora secara otomatis menskalakan hingga 64 TB per instans database. Ini memberikan ketersediaan tinggi hingga 15 replika baca latensi rendah, pemulihan pada waktu tertentu, pembuatan cadangan berkelanjutan di Amazon S3, dan replikasi di tiga zona ketersediaan.

Aurora menawarkan beberapa tingkat keamanan untuk database. Itu termasuk isolasi jaringan melalui Amazon VPC, enkripsi menganggur menggunakan kunci yang dapat Anda buat dan kendalikan melalui AWS Key Management Service (KMS), dan enkripsi data dalam transit dengan SSL. Dalam instans Amazon Aurora yang dienkripsi , data penyimpanan yang mendasarinya dienkripsi, begitu pula cadangan, snapshot, dan replika otomatis dari klaster yang sama.

9. Cluster SQL

SQL Clusters menawarkan hosting MySQL di cloud Kubernetes. Platform ini tersedia untuk database MySQL dalam berbagai skala, mulai dari database developer eksperimental hingga penyimpanan data produksi perusahaan.

Paket harga mulai dari $4,99 per bulan untuk layanan yang mencakup satu node, 2 inti CPU, RAM 2 GB, penyimpanan SSD 60 GB, dan cadangan data 60 GB. Meskipun merupakan layanan berbiaya rendah, SQL Clusters menawarkan solusi MySQL yang toleran terhadap kesalahan dengan cadangan yang didistribusikan secara mulus dan pemulihan waktu tertentu.

10. Aiven

Aiven menawarkan hosting cloud yang dikelola MySQL dengan pilihan infrastruktur yang mencakup Google Cloud, AWS, Microsoft Azure, DigitalOcean , dan UpCloud, di semua wilayah. Untuk menjamin keamanan data, instans MySQL Aiven berjalan di mesin virtual khusus, dan data dienkripsi saat istirahat dan transit. Replika baca-saja dan replika baca jarak jauh menawarkan kecepatan tinggi dan membebaskan node master dari tugas membaca yang tidak berat.

Layanan forking basis data adalah fitur eksklusif yang ditawarkan Aiven agar Anda dapat melakukan tindakan tambahan pada basis data tanpa memengaruhi lingkungan produksi. Paket harga bulanan mulai dari $99 untuk paket startup, yang mencakup 1 VM, 2 CPU, RAM 4 GB, dan penyimpanan 80 GB.

-

Satu hal terakhir yang perlu Anda pastikan ketika Anda memilih penyedia database cloud adalah bahwa itu akan memungkinkan Anda membawa database Anda ke tempat lain kapan saja dan tanpa kerepotan. Penyedia layanan cloud yang Anda pilih hari ini mungkin tidak sesuai besok, atau mungkin Anda menemukan opsi lain yang menawarkan layanan yang lebih baik atau lebih murah. Oleh karena itu, Anda perlu mengetahui sebelumnya bahwa Anda akan dapat memigrasikan data sesuai keinginan Anda dengan mudah.

Posting Komentar
close